Research

• Combustion processes in radial wave engines and pressure-gain combustors 
• Advanced aeroengine combustion concepts and rotating wave-channel systems 
• Transient flame propagation, pressure-wave dynamics, and rotational effects 
• CFD investigation of premixed combustion, combustion stability, and performance

Curriculum

Since 10/2026
Doctoral Researcher, Chair of Aeroengine Design
Brandenburg University of Technology Cottbus–Senftenberg (BTU), Cottbus, Germany

09/2011 – 02/2026
Doctoral Researcher and Academic Staff Member, Department of Aircraft Engine Design
National Aerospace University “Kharkiv Aviation Institute” (KhAI), Kharkiv, Ukraine
Roles included Research Assistant, Lecturer, and Student Mentor.
Doctoral studies officially discontinued in February 2026.
Research in numerical modeling and design of aeroengine low-emission combustion chambers, combustion processes, pollutant emissions, and computational fluid dynamics (CFD).

09/2009 – 02/2011
Master’s Degree in Gas Turbine Engines and Compressor Stations
National Aerospace University “Kharkiv Aviation Institute” (KhAI), Kharkiv, Ukraine
Master’s thesis: Optimization of Annular Combustion Chamber of Gas Turbine Powerplant with Help of High-Level Mathematical Model.

09/2005 – 06/2009
Bachelor’s Degree in Power Engineering
National Aerospace University “Kharkiv Aviation Institute” (KhAI), Kharkiv, Ukraine
Bachelor’s thesis: Optimization of the High-Pressure Compressor of the AI-336 Gas Turbine Engine.
